theomarveluz - Oh i miss making music videos do you know which one this clip is from play icon

theomarveluz - Oh i miss making music videos do you know which one this clip is from

3.7K views2 months ago
theomarveluz

Omar Veluz

Oh I miss making music videos Do you know which one this clip is from
View More